Serge Gnabry will be returning to action for Germany’s second World Cup qualifying match, following an injury suffered on Thursday against Slovakia.

Serge Gnabry in possession of the ball during Germany’s World Cup qualifier against Slovakia, 4. September 2025. (Photo by Lars Baron / Getty Images)

Sky reports that Serge Gnabry will be eligible to play for Germany in their 2026 FIFA World Cup qualifier against Northern Ireland on Sunday evening. This is despite an arm injury that he suffered in the 0-2 defeat to Slovakia in Bratislava on Thursday.

Gnabry reportedly suffered the injury in the first half. He was seen wearing an arm cuff during the first 20 minutes of the second half, before ultimately being replaced at RAM by Borussia Dortmund winger Karim Adeyemi in the sixty-sixth minute.

It should be mentioned that he suffered a similar injury in his forearm during a DFB-Pokal match against SC Preußen Münster in September 2023, one that left him out for a few weeks.

Despite the injury, Gnabry finished 28/30 in passing, 1/1 on long balls, 1/2 on dribble attempts, and 3/7 on ground duels. He avoids being the second German player to leave the squad during this transfer window, as Niclas Füllkrug had to be replaced by Maximilian Beier earlier this week.

Germany faces Northern Ireland, who won their opening qualifier in Luxembourg, at the RheinEnergie Stadion in Köln on Sunday evening; kickoff for that match is set for 20:45 (CET).
